Common local problems in Bluffton

Storm and wind exposure

Seasonal storms in humid climates can cause track misalignment or panel damage, particularly on older or unrated doors.

Humidity-driven hardware corrosion

Sustained moisture accelerates rust on unmaintained springs, tracks, and hinges — regular lubrication and inspection help offset this compared to drier regions.

Heat-related seal and opener wear

Long stretches of heat and humidity degrade rubber weatherstripping and stress plastic opener components faster than in temperate climates.
